Tsungza Population - Wokha, Nagaland

Tsungza is a medium size village located in Wokha Sadar Circle of Wokha district, Nagaland with total 66 families residing. The Tsungza village has population of 312 of which 163 are males while 149 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Tsungza village population of children with age 0-6 is 29 which makes up 9.29 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Tsungza village is 914 which is lower than Nagaland state average of 931. Child Sex Ratio for the Tsungza as per census is 611, lower than Nagaland average of 943.

Tsungza village has higher literacy rate compared to Nagaland. In 2011, literacy rate of Tsungza village was 95.05 % compared to 79.55 % of Nagaland. In Tsungza Male literacy stands at 97.93 % while female literacy rate was 92.03 %.

Caste Factor

In Tsungza village, most of the village population is from Schedule Tribe (ST). Schedule Tribe (ST) constitutes 99.68 % of total population in Tsungza village. There is no population of Schedule Caste (SC) in Tsungza village of Wokha.

Work Profile

In Tsungza village out of total population, 128 were engaged in work activities. 73.44 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 26.56 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 128 workers engaged in Main Work, 89 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 1 were Agricultural labourer.
